Output d8acc8017c31a2880327bdbd72e56ba2661a3cbc8433b499c3212bcc9a25950f:0

value
27170748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ba5fd7c9d1f3dd9eae9d0a47469b4792f297507 OP_EQUAL
address
MEo9m1yJjXHXxeqE19hqGH43KAAY2gJi2y
transaction
d8acc8017c31a2880327bdbd72e56ba2661a3cbc8433b499c3212bcc9a25950f
spent
true